Q: Is 359,718 a Prime Number?
A: No, 359,718 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 359718 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 167 334 359 501 718 1,002 1,077 2,154 59,953 119,906 179,859 and 359,718, with no remainder.
Since 359,718 cannot be divided by just 1 and 359,718, it is not a prime number.
